Strengthening Youth Court Programs in Maryland

Maryland has made noteworthy strides toward reforming its juvenile justice system, particularly through the expansion of youth court programs. These alternative judicial processes allow young people to take responsibility for their actions through peer-led interventions instead of traditional court proceedings. With a recidivism rate of around 24% for youth in Maryland, the need for effective intervention strategies is evident to prevent re-offending and support rehabilitation efforts.

Youth court programs in Maryland target youths aged 11 to 17 who have committed minor offenses. These programs serve as a constructive outlet for youth to address their behavior within a supportive and understanding environment. Participants in these courts are often drawn from diverse backgrounds, and the program aims to provide equitable access to justice while promoting accountability. Many of these young individuals rely on community support systems that can facilitate their meaningful engagement in the program.

The funding initiative aims to strengthen existing youth court programs, enhancing their capacity to provide meaningful interventions that reduce recidivism. By offering grants to develop training for peer jurors and expanding outreach efforts, stakeholders seek to improve participation rates and overall program effectiveness. The initiative also includes plans to track outcomes related to youth engagement in community service and the overall impact on recidivism.

Expected outcomes from this funding initiative include measurable decreases in recidivism rates among program participants, coupled with enhanced community service involvement. By accurately assessing these metrics, Maryland will be able to build evidence supporting the efficacy of youth court programs and adjust strategies as needed. The focus on peer accountability not only aims to reduce re-offending but also empowers youths to contribute positively to their communities.
